Gary Nimax, Assistant Vice President for Compliance, works with compliance managers across Grounds to develop and enhance University programs to comply with federal, state, and regulatory requirements.

Mr. Nimax has worked at the University since 1989 in a variety of administrative roles, including positions as a buyer in the Medical Center, as Assistant Director of Procurement Services for the Academic Division, as a team lead for the Integrated Systems Project, as Assistant to the Vice President for Management and Budget, and as the Assistant Vice President and Director of University-Related Foundation Administration. Mr. Nimax serves on the board of the Osher Lifelong Learning Institute (OLLI) at the University of Virginia.

Mr. Nimax earned his undergraduate degree from UVA and his Master of Business Administration from James Madison University. He obtained his professional certification as a Certified Compliance and Ethics Professional (CCEP) through the Society of Corporate Compliance and Ethics. In 2003 Mr. Nimax completed the College Business Management Institute (CBMI), a higher education administration program sponsored by the University of Kentucky and the Southern Association of College and University Business Officers (SACUBO).
